We went to Bistrot 77 on a quiet Monday night and thoroughly enjoyed ourselves. The restaurant was not busy that night and made us a little apprehensive, but we were delighted that we stayed!
We started with the charcuterie plate and the boar terrine, both were delicious, personal favorite was the Corsican Copa, simply divine!
For the main courses we opted for the whole fried fish and the classic duck confit. I could have eaten several plates of the duck confit, as it was that delicious! The fish was perfectly cooked, exceptionally perfect skin which is often hard to do and flaky fish that was not oily. Both dishes were wonderful and served with salad and real potatoes to complete them.
For dessert we shared a creme brûlée, that did not disappoint, it had the perfect amount of sweetness.
The service was impeccable! The chef came out and spoke with us and then shared an aperitif with us before we left.
I will definitely return here on my next trip to Paris! Fortunately Bistrot 77 is near my hotel where I stay for business and it is a great walk.
The ambiance is small and quaint, the only reason I did not give it 5 stars, is that the lighting is very bright. I personally prefer lighting a bit dimmer for dinner...again this is a personal preference.
Please give Bistrot 77 a chance when you find yourself in the neighborhood. I is a small family run business that has been open for generations, you will not be disappointed.
